Locusts: The 8th Plague
4.8ReleasedDramaHorror

Locusts: The 8th Plague

"Watch The Skies... And Run"

A group of scientists try to stop a swarm of flesh-eating locusts that escape from a top secret government lab in the USA Midwest.

Overview

Release Date
Nov 12, 2005
Original Title
Locusts: The 8th Plague
Runtime
88 minutes
Budget
$0
Revenue
$0
Language
en
Production Companies
Production Countries
United States of America